Output 245433154f1faa07b5ed658c9fa487cb38f53a2466a6014d764cc51e30dc791f:0

value
328281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d8f20cd45d8053957b33807e41bfdf4178efab OP_EQUAL
address
3JzqXSMGVsRDTS31f7RgAKeBdVnbRf4hug
transaction
245433154f1faa07b5ed658c9fa487cb38f53a2466a6014d764cc51e30dc791f
spent
true